Linde Reports First-Quarter 2020 Results
Guildford, UK, May 7, 2020 - Linde plc (NYSE: LIN; FWB: LIN) today reported first-quarter 2020 income from continuing operations of $571 million and diluted earnings per share of $1.07. Excluding Linde AG purchase accounting impacts and other charges, adjusted income from continuing operations was $1,009 million, up 9% versus prior year. Adjusted earnings per share were $1.89, 12% above prior year, or 15% higher when excluding negative currency translation effects. Linde's sales for the first quarter were $6,739 million, 1% above prior year, excluding negative currency translation and cost pass-through. Price improved 2% and was attained across all geographic segments, but was partially offset by volume decrease of approximately 1% due mainly to the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ic. First-quarter operating profit was $733 million. Adjusted operating profit of $1,352 million was 11% above prior year or 14% higher when excluding unfavorable currency translation effects. First-quarter operating cash flow of $1,347 million increased $279 million or 26% over prior year. During the quarter, the company invested $803 million in capital expenditures and returned $2,326 million to shareholders through dividends of $511 million and stock repurchases, net of issuance, of $1,815 million. Commenting on the financial results, Chief Executive Officer Steve Angel said, "Linde delivered another strong quarter with EPS increasing 15%, excluding currency translation. Furthermore, operating cash flow grew 26% and operating profit margin expanded 240 basis points from prior year." Angel continued, "While it is very difficult to predict the future impact, I have full confidence in our ability to continue to create shareholder value given our resilient business model and inherent opportunities to mitigate macroeconomic headwinds."
APAC (Asia Pacific) sales of $1,336 million were 6% below prior year and decreased 5% sequentially. Excluding negative currency translation, sales versus prior year were down 3%. Price increased 2% but was more than offset by negative volumes driven by customer shutdowns due to the COVID-19 impact, primarily in China, and higher sale of equipment in the prior-year quarter. Operating profit of $281 million was 21.0% of sales, up $8 million and 190 basis points versus prior year. EMEA (Europe, Middle East & Africa) sales of $1,633 million were down 3% versus prior year and negative 1% sequentially. Excluding unfavorable currency and cost pass-through, sales increased 1% versus prior year. Pricing was up 2% but was partially offset by negative volumes primarily due to weaker manufacturing activity. About Linde The company serves a variety of end markets including chemicals & refining, food & beverage, electronics, healthcare, manufacturing and primary metals. Linde's industrial gases are used in countless applications, from life-saving oxygen for hospitals to high-purity & specialty gases for electronics manufacturing, hydrogen for clean fuels and much more. Linde also delivers state-of-the-art gas processing solutions to support customer expansion, efficiency improvements and emissions reductions.
